TX Voter Assistance Hotline

1-844-TX-VOTES is live and answering calls from Texans about registering to vote and voting in the upcoming primary.

Since its launch on January 10th, the hotline has assisted more than 3,000 Texans. That’s 3,000 voters who are able to more easily cast their ballot in the Texas Primary – for some, our hotline being open and us mailing them an application is the only way they’ll be able to vote this year.

The recent high rejection rate of vote-by-mail applications caused by Republican voter suppression bill SB 1 has left voters with a lot of questions and concerns, so it’s more important than ever that our hotline is available to guide folks through the process.
